Job Description

Overview
A fast growing engineering team is building fully electric boats from the ground up. The focus is on delivering vessels that are quieter, faster, cleaner, and easier to maintain by applying first principles engineering from aerospace and EV development. The team is scaling and adding key technical roles as they expand their electric platform.
 
Role
The Electrical Hardware Engineer will join a small, high impact group at the Los Angeles headquarters. This role works hands on across propulsion, powertrain, and onboard electrical systems and reports directly to the Lead Electrical Hardware Engineer.
 
Core responsibilities
  • Leading low-voltage mixed-signal hardware development
  • Driving system trade studies, requirements definition, component selection, analysis, schematic capture, PCB layout, prototyping, bring-up, debugging, and documentation
  • Collaborating  with cross-functional teams (mechanical, controls, firmware, software, manufacturing, test, supply chain) to deliver high-performance, reliable hardware
  • Supporting supply chain by evaluating and onboarding new contract manufacturers and ensuring smooth production bring-up
  • Troubleshooting production build issues and close the feedback loop to improve design quality and manufacturability
  • Remotely triage electrical faults, perform root cause analysis, and implement solutions to maintain high fleet uptime
  • Validating hardware performance in lab and on-boat environments

Job Requirements

Basic qualifications 
  • Experience with PCB schematic capture and layout (Altium preferred)
  • Proficiency in analog and digital circuit design
  • Strong grasp of core Electrical Engineering principles
  • Hands-on lab experience with oscilloscopes, probes, multimeters, and power supplies
  • Proven ability to develop and troubleshoot hardware
 
Bonus qualifications 
  • Familiarity with marine or automotive ISO/IEC standards
  • Experience with hardware-level implementation of protocols (CAN, USB, SPI, I C, LIN)
  • Proficiency with CANbus and CAN tools
  • Exposure to high-volume consumer hardware development
  • Programming experience in Python (openHTF), Linux, or C
  • Experience with audio amplifier, touchscreen, or computing hardware design
  • Experience getting designs to pass FCC or other EMI/EMC compliance standards
  • Ability to clearly articulate and defend engineering decisions
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Effective time management; comfortable working in a fast-paced environment

Annual Salary  Level 1: $110,000 
                        Level 2: $135,000 
                        Level 3: $170,000
